Circuit/System Testing
- Inspect the secondary air injection system for the following conditions:
- Hoses/pipes for a restriction or blockage
- Hoses/pipes for being disconnected
- Plugged secondary air injection pressure sensor port
- Damaged secondary air injection check valve
- If a condition is found, repair as necessary.
- If a condition is not located and the secondary air injection pump operates with no pressure change, replace the G21 secondary air injection pump.
- Ignition OFF, remove the KR25 secondary air injection pump relay.
- Ignition ON, verify that a test lamp does not illuminate between the controlled output circuit terminal 30 and ground.
- If the test lamp illuminates, test the controlled output circuit for a short to voltage.
- Verify that a test lamp illuminates between the secondary air injection pump relay switch B+ circuit terminal 87 and ground.
- If the test lamp does not illuminate, test the ignition circuit for a short to ground or an open/high resistance. If the circuit tests normal and the relay coil ignition circuit fuse is open, test all components connected to the ignition circuit and replace as necessary.
- Connect a 20 A fused jumper wire between the secondary air injection pump relay switch B+ circuit terminal 87 and the controlled output circuit terminal 30. The G21 secondary air injection pump should turn ON.
- If the secondary air injection pump does not activate, test the controlled output circuit and the secondary air injection pump ground circuit for an open/high resistance. If the circuits test normal, test or replace the G21 secondary air injection pump.
- If all circuits test normal, replace the KR25 secondary air injection pump relay.
